Axar Patel's DC might release these star players after IPL 2025
In this collection of pictures we shall know the star players who might be released by Axar Patel's Delhi Capitals after IPL 2025. Jake Fraser-McGurk was released by Delhi Capitals prior to the IPL 2025 auction. But the franchise recalled him for Rs 9 crore through the Right-To-Match option during the mega auction. DC had great hopes from Fraser-McGurk but he could deliver nothing, managing just 55 runs in six games at a strike rate of 105.77 before being finally dropped from the playing XI. Following his poor performance, Delhi Capitals may release Fraser-McGurk post-IPL 2025 season. Australian youth Jake Fraser-McGurk, noted for his hard-hitting batting, has scored 385 runs in 15 games with an average of 25.67 and a strike rate of 199.48 in his IPL career till date. Indian pacer Mukesh Kumar was retained by Delhi Capitals (DC) under the Right to Match (RTM) option for Rs. 8 crore during the IPL 2025 Mega Auction. But Mukesh failed to deliver according to the franchise's expectations. Mukesh has been one of the costliest bowlers in IPL 2025 season as he picked 12 wickets from 12 games but gave runs at an economy of 10.32. He was extremely poor in death overs. Delhi Capitals may think of releasing Mukesh after the season of IPL 2025 and searching for someone with faster bowling options. Mukesh Kumar, who began his IPL journey with the Delhi Capitals in 2023, has taken 36 wickets across 32 appearances to date. Sri Lankan bowler Dushmantha Chameera was retained by Delhi Capitals (DC) for Rs 75.0 lakh in the IPL 2025 mega auction. Chameera has featured in four matches in IPL 2025, picking up three wickets with a steep economy of 10.77. Chameera has been inconsistent in his performances, particularly in powerplay and death overs. Since his plain mode and lack of faith from the management, Delhi Capitals can release Chameera after IPL 2025 season to find more potent overseas bowling talent. Dushmantha Chameera has claimed 13 wickets in 19 IPL appearances, maintaining an economy rate of 9.72 throughout his career in the tournament so far. Veteran South African cricketer Faf du Plessis was acquired by the Delhi Capitals for Rs 2 crore during the IPL 2025 mega auction held in Jeddah, Saudi Arabia. However, his contributions during the season fell short of expectations. At 40 years old, Du Plessis faced fitness challenges and featured in 9 games, managing to score 202 runs at an average of 22.44 and a strike rate of 123.92. Considering his age and physical condition, Delhi may contemplate releasing him to open up an overseas spot for a more dynamic and explosive option. Faf du Plessis has accumulated 4,773 runs across 154 IPL games, maintaining an average of 35.09 and a strike rate of 135.78 over the course of his career in the tournament.

IPL 2025: Dushmantha Chameera joins best catch contender with diving stunner in Delhi
Delhi Capitals (DC) fast bowler Dushmantha Chameera took a breathtaking catch on the deep square leg boundary to dismiss Kolkata Knight Riders' Anukul Roy on Tueday, 29th April at Arun Jaitley Stadium, Delhi. The Sri Lankan speedster put in a full stretched dive to grab hold of the ball, which was travelling for a certain boundary after Roy flicked Mitchell Starc's full length much to Roy's dismay, Chameera, who was stationed at deep square leg, came running to his left and pulled of a mind boggling catch. Watch: Dushmantha Chameera puts on his cape, takes absolute stunner against Kolkata Knight Riders
Dushmantha Chameera catch (Screengrab) NEW DELHI: In a thrilling clash between Delhi Capitals (DC) and Kolkata Knight Riders (KKR) on Tuesday, Sri Lankan pacer Dushmantha Chameera stole the spotlight with an unbelievable catch that might just go down as the best of the IPL 2025 season. The moment came in the last over of the KKR innings, and it left everyone stunned, including his own teammates. It was the 19.4 over of KKR's innings when Mitchell Starc bowled a full delivery on the pads to Anukul Roy . The batter whipped it cleanly toward the boundary at backward square leg. That dismissal left Roy stunned and earned Chameera hugs and high-fives from all corners. Earlier in the same over, Starc had trapped Rovman Powell LBW with a searing yorker. One ball later, Andre Russell was run out for a fiery 17(9) by Abishek Porel. In the last four-ball sequence, KKR lost three wickets for just one run, crumbling from 203/6 to 204/9. Despite an aggressive start powered by Rahmanullah Gurbaz (26 off 12) and Sunil Narine (27 off 16), KKR were restricted to 204/9 in 20 overs. LSG vs DC: Dushmantha Chameera debuts for Delhi Capitals after Mohit Sharma benched due to poor form
Sri Lankan pacer Dushmantha Chameera, who played 12 matches for Lucknow Super Giants in 2022, was included in place of the misfiring Mohit Sharma in the only change of the LSG-DC match in Lucknow. read more Pacer Dushmantha Chameera received his maiden cap from the Delhi Capitals on Tuesday after replacing senior Indian pacer Mohit Sharma in the playing XI in their . Chameera was the only change of the evening, with LSG captain Rishabh Pant naming an unchanged XI for their second meeting of the ongoing Indian Premier League season against DC. Mohit has been benched after collecting just two wickets in seven appearances this season at an economy of 10. STORY CONTINUES BELOW THIS AD Chameera in 💙❤️, for the first time! — Delhi Capitals (@DelhiCapitals) April 22, 2025 Revisiting Chameera past record in the IPL Chameera had previously represented the Super Giants under the KL Rahul's captaincy in 2022, collecting nine wickets in 12 appearances at an economy of 8.73 that season. He has reunited with Rahul in the DC dressing room this season, having been bought by the franchise for Rs 75 lakh and Rs 14 crore respectively. The Sri Lankan pacer also part of the title-winning Kolkata Knight Riders squad last season, having coming in as a replacement for England seamer Gus Atkinson at his base price of Rs 50 lakh. Chameera made a solitary appearance that season going wicketless for 48 runs in three overs in the record-breaking game against Punjab Kings at Eden Gardens in which the visiting team chased down a target of 262 to set a new record. LSG are aiming to go level with DC this season after the latter pulled off a thrilling one-wicket win in Visakhapatnam in the opening week of the 18th season. The Capitals were facing a huge defeat in their chase of the 210-run target after getting reduced to 65/5, before Ashutosh Sharma's heroic 66 not out off 31 balls along with Vipraj Nigam's 39 off 15 balls helped the 'home' team chase the target down with three balls to spare.
